A crucial duty carried out by the Hills District Level 2 Electrician involves setting up and maintaining the service line for consumers. This includes the physical wires that connect from the street pole or underground pillar straight to the home's accessory point. Whether the setup is done above ground - utilizing poles and personal power poles - or underground, these certified specialists are accountable for ensuring the connection fulfills rigorous security and engineering requirements. In regions of the Hills District with difficult landscapes or thick tree coverage, managing the setup and upkeep of overhead services demands specialized knowledge in clearances, proper tensioning, and safe and secure linking. The Hills District Level 2 Electrician plays a crucial function in guaranteeing this essential facilities is tough and compliant, making sure a continuous and safe supply of electrical power to the end user.

With the rise in power needs for residential or commercial properties due to the addition of features like central air, electric automobile charging stations, and pool heating units, there is frequently a requirement to upgrade existing metering and service capabilities. Only a certified Level 2 electrician is allowed to manage jobs such as installing, fixing, or moving electricity meters, in addition to performing essential service improvements. This is especially important for homes transitioning from single-phase to three-phase power, a complicated procedure that involves physical modifications to supply lines and upgrades to the primary switchboard to accommodate the increased electrical load safely. The Hills District Level 2 Electrician guarantees a smooth and certified transition while appropriately documenting the modifications with the energy provider.
The Hills District Level 2 Electrician plays a crucial function in repairing service merges and keeping primary switchboards. In cases where a service fuse blows, generally seen in older residential or commercial properties due to straining or faults, just a Level 2 certified professional is permitted by law to repair the service protection device found on the street pole or in the main pillar box. Their skill in safely disconnecting and reconnecting power at this critical juncture is important for quickly bring back supply and making sure that the issue is accurately detected without posturing any dangers to the residential or commercial property or the general public network. Such tasks are regularly needed in the Hills District, especially when abrupt weather condition changes or renovations lead to unpredicted network issues.
In semi-rural and older residential areas of the Hills District, preserving and changing personal power poles is a job with high danger and liability. When a private power pole is harmed by factors like rot, storms, or effect, it positions an immediate threat. Only a qualified Level 2 Electrician in the Hills District has the knowledge to examine the pole's structure, safely detach wires, get rid of the harmed pole, and set up a new certified replacement.
